Bolivia - Import of Cyclan-, Cyclen-, Cycloterpen-Monocarboxylic Acids
Since 2014, Bolivia Import of Cyclan-, Cyclen-, Cycloterpen-Monocarboxylic Acids grew 17.6% year on year. In 2019, the country was ranked number 69 comparing other countries in Import of Cyclan-, Cyclen-, Cycloterpen-Monocarboxylic Acids at $34,945.11. Bolivia is overtaken by Morocco, which was number 68 with $38,402.03 and is followed by Sweden with $26,625.89. United States topped the ranking with $167,651,751.89 in 2019, that is an increase of 4.2% compared to 2018. Brazil, Indonesia and China resp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Armenia recorded the best 5 years average growth at +160% per year, while Botswana was the worst growing country at -57.2% per year.
